    The electric eels are a genus, Electrophorus, of neotropical freshwater fish from South America in the family Gymnotidae. They are known for their ability to stun their prey by generating electricity, delivering shocks at up to 860 volts.     Electrophorus electricus is the best-known species of electric eel. It is a South American electric fish. Until the discovery of two additional species in 2019, the genus was classified as the monotypic, with this species the only one in the genus. [2] Despite the name, it is not an eel, but rather a knifefish. [3]

    Eel life history. Eels are any of several long, thin, bony fishes of the order Anguilliformes. They have a catadromous life cycle, that is: at different stages of development migrating between inland waterways and the deep ocean. Because fishermen never caught anything they recognized as young eels, the life cycle of the eel was long a mystery.

    Description. It closely resembles E. electricus but differs in skull morphology, including having a depressed skull and a wide head. It has a maximum voltage of 860 volts, making it not only the strongest bioelectricity generator of the three electric eel species, but also of any animal. [3] Males get larger than females by about 35 cm (14 in).

    History of bioelectricity. The history of bioelectricity dates back to ancient Egypt, where the shocks delivered by the electric catfish were used medicinally. In the 18th century, the abilities of the torpedo ray and the electric eel were investigated by scientists including Hugh Williamson and John Walsh.
